How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Hendersonville?
| Bedroom | Average Price | Cheapest Price | Highest Price |
|---|---|---|---|
| Hendersonville Studio Apartments | $2,374 | $1,550 | $4,182 |
| Hendersonville 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,776 | $1,165 | $10,000+ |
Hendersonville 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,414 | $1,300 | $10,000+ |
| Hendersonville 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,630 | $900 | $10,000+ |
| Hendersonville 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,310 | $900 | $8,000 |
| Hendersonville 5 Bedroom Apartments | $5,144 | $975 | $6,500 |
| Hendersonville 6 Bedroom Apartments | $6,597 | $5,500 | $7,700 |
